Intergrowth Structures in Superconductor Tl-Ba-Ca-Cu-O Oxides

Abstract
Direct read-out of metal atom coordinates from HREM images was performed on superconductive Tl-Ba-Ca-Cu-O (TBCCO) oxide crystals. The technique permits examination, in a quantitative fashion, of crystal structures including stacking disorders. Some ordered intergrowth structure for TBCCO oxides, beside the Tl2Ba2CaCu2O8+x (2212) and Tl2Ba2Ca2Cu3O10+x (2223) phases, were observed, and their structure were identified as sequences of structure with a single Tl-O sheet instead of double Tl2O2 sheets, a chemical formula TlBa2Ca2Cu3O9+x , has been confirmed.
